Top 10 Places You’ll Visit on a Hanoi Jeep Tour
Exploring Hanoi in 2026? One of the most exciting ways to discover the city is on a Hanoi Jeep Tour. Classic open-air Jeeps let you experience both the famous landmarks and hidden corners that few tourists ever see. Here are the top 10 places you’ll visit on a Hanoi Jeep Tour.
1. Banana Island & Long Bien Bridge
Start your tour with a scenic ride to Banana Island, a green oasis perfect for relaxing and taking photos. Cross the iconic Long Bien Bridge, a historical landmark offering panoramic views of the Red River and the city’s skyline.
2. Cho Troi (Street Market / Flea Market)
Experience the lively atmosphere of a local street market, where vendors sell everything from fresh produce to unique souvenirs. The Jeep’s agility allows you to explore alleys and corners that larger vehicles cannot reach.
3. Maze of Hidden Streets in Kham Thien
Get lost in the charming maze of hidden streets in Kham Thien. Narrow alleys, local shops, and traditional houses make this area a fascinating glimpse into Hanoi’s authentic neighborhood life.
4. French Colonial Buildings
Hanoi is full of beautiful colonial architecture. Your Jeep tour will pass by historic government buildings, opera houses, and old villas, showcasing the city’s unique blend of East and West.
5. West Lake (Ho Tay)
West Lake is Hanoi’s largest lake and a serene escape. Jeeps can take you along scenic lakeside roads, perfect for golden-hour photos and enjoying a peaceful ride.
6. Local Markets
Experience the hustle and bustle of Hanoi’s traditional markets. From fresh produce to handcrafted souvenirs, local markets give you a glimpse into everyday life in the city.
7. Hidden Cafés & Streets
Your guide will take you to quiet backstreets and hidden cafés that most tourists never find. These spots are perfect for coffee, egg coffee tastings, or simply observing local life.
8. Train Street
Witness the unique charm of Train Street, where narrow alleys have trains passing just inches away from homes and cafés. It’s an extraordinary Hanoi experience that few tourists forget.
9. Street Food Stops
No Hanoi tour is complete without tasting local street food. From bun cha to pho and egg coffee, your Jeep tour combines sightseeing with authentic culinary experiences.
10. B52 Museum
End your tour with a visit to the B52 Museum, a historic site showcasing relics from the Vietnam War and educating visitors about Hanoi’s resilience and history.
